What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Electronic Engineering Techn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Electronic Engineering Technician, you need a solid understanding of electronics theory, circuit analysis, and troubleshooting, typically supported by an associate degree or technical certification. Familiarity with tools like oscilloscopes, multimeters, soldering equipment, and CAD software is essential, and certifications such as CET (Certified Electronics Technician) can be advantageous. Strong problem-solving, attention to detail, and effective teamwork skills help technicians excel when diagnosing issues or collaborating on projects. These competencies ensure accurate testing, efficient maintenance, and reliable support of electronic systems in diverse technical environments.

What are Electronic Engineering Techs?

Electronic Engineering Technicians, often called Electronic Engineering Techs, assist engineers in designing, developing, testing, and repairing electronic equipment such as computers, communication systems, and medical devices. They use their knowledge of electronics to build prototypes, perform diagnostics, and maintain complex systems. These professionals work in various industries, including manufacturing, telecommunications, and research. Their hands-on skills are essential for ensuring that electronic devices function correctly and safely.

Electronic Engineering Techs focus on designing, testing, and repairing electronic systems and devices, often working with circuit boards and microelectronics. Electrical Engineering Techs typically work on electrical power systems, wiring, and large-scale electrical infrastructure. While both roles require technical certifications and share similar work environments, their focus areas differ, making this comparison useful for those exploring careers in electronics versus electrical systems.
